The feeding schedule you are referencing is awesome. You do not need to get every product on there. The base ferts in their line is the Grow Big, Tiger Bloom and Big Bloom. When the feeding schedule says to use two products at once, definitely do it. There is actually one week during flower when it recommends to use the Grow Big.Fox Farm's accumulates but not that bad. Be care of the ppm / ec units. Fox Farms ppm amounts are based on 700 scale. EC of 3300 is 3.3 X 700 = 2310 ppm. The 500 scale is more common around here (US). When a ppm number is given, for example 1200 during flower, this converts to EC of 2.4. Follow the Feeding Schedule and not the bottle.

Soil Setup. Get Soil and a Container for Your Cannabis Plants. Common cannabis soil mixes include Fox Farms Happy Frog and Fox Farms Ocean Forest.Any high-quality organic soil mix will do in a pinch. Avoid Miracle-Gro soil or anything with "extended-release" nutrients!; To improve drainage, it can be beneficial to add 30% perlite to aerate and loosen soil. I flush with 2x the amount of water as normal- so if 2 gallons usually takes care of the garden I will PH 4 gallons and use that. Some people use 3x water to flush- that's overkill in my book. Also, how much to flush depends on when you stop feeding. I usually trail off the nutes so that a couple of good flushes during the last week does the ...
